Tye Dillinger Answers The Miz’s Open Invitation

Tye Dillinger sent out the following tweet after The Miz issued an open invitation to anyone who wanted a shot as his Intercontinental Championship on tonight’s RAW Talk.

Unfortunately for Dillinger, he’s a SmackDown Superstar and the Intercontinental Championship is on the RAW brand. With SummerSlam being a duel branded pay-per-view there is always a chance that the match could take place but it’s not very likely.

WWE Reacts to Racial Slurs Used on Monday’s RAW

As seen on Monday’s episode of RAW during the Miz TV segment, Lavar’s son LaMelo Ball dropped the phrase “”beat that n*ggas ass” during a confrontation between Lavar & The Miz. Houston Mitchell of The Los Angeles Times reached out to WWE, who released the following statement regarding the incident:

“The inappropriate language used by a guest during the ‘Miz TV’ segment was not scripted nor reflects WWE’s values “.

Rumors on Why WWE Is Splitting Up The Miz & Maryse

There’s a rumor going around on various sites that claim WWE has decided to split The Miz and Maryse up on RAW because they don’t want two power couples in the company. These reports stem from recent comments made by Dave Meltzer’s on Wrestling Observer Radio, where he speculates what he believes is the reason behind the split between The Miz & Maryse.

“The end result is that they’re doing Curtis Axel and Bo Dallas as Miz’s new entourage and they’re dumping Maryse, I guess with the idea that because they’ve got Maria and Mike Bennett on the other brand, they don’t want another husband and wife team or something?” Meltzer said.

When asked if Maryse was done for now, Meltzer replied, “it looks like it.”

It’s pretty obvious by listening to Meltzer’s remarks that what he said is simply speculation only and not fact. He was saying that he believes that it could be a reason, and didn’t specify directly that it is.

Big Matches Announced for Next Week’s episode of WWE Smackdown Live

– ‘The Face that Runs the Place’ John Cena versus ‘The Lone Wolf’ Baron Corbin, and

– ‘The Fearless’ Nikki Bella vs. ‘The Queen of Harts’ Natalya,

have been booked for next Tuesday’s WWE SmackDown Live from Baton Rouge, LA.

– Also, the former champions The New Wyatt Family will be up against the newly crowned SmackDown Tag Team Champions American Alpha to recapture their throne, next week.
